A total of 91 shareholders attended the meeting. After ascertaining the requisite quorum, Mr. Ashok Kumar Goel, Chairman, called the meeting to order and extended a warm welcome to the Members present. He briefed the Members about the major developments and the Company’s performance during the Financial Year 2025-26. He apprised the Members of the major events during the year, including the increase in the State Advised Price of sugarcane and changes in the levy molasses obligation. He also briefed the Members about the Company’s operational performance, including its continued focus on improving sugarcane quality through a shift in varietal mix, yield improvement and advanced agronomy practices. He further highlighted the Company’s improved financial performance during the year, driven by higher sugar sales volume, better sugar sales realisation, improved sugar recovery and lower cost of production of maize-based ethanol. He also apprised the Members of the steps taken by the Company to enhance stakeholders’ value, including declaration of interim dividend, buy-back of equity shares and the proposed foray into the NBFC sector. He reiterated the Company’s commitment to enhancing stakeholders’ value and highlighted the Company’s continued focus on identifying new growth opportunities, including exploring value- added chemicals derived from bio streams. Thereafter, the Notice of AGM dated 28th May, 2026, the Report of the Board of Directors and the Financial Statements for the Financial Year 2025-26 were taken as read. There were no qualifications in the Auditors’ Report on the Standalone and Consolidated Financial Statements and the Secretarial Audit Report of the Company for the Financial Year ended 31st March, 2026.
